In this piece, Carl Oscar Borg captures the canyon’s vastness with glowing, sun-struck cliffs that dissolve into deep shadow, emphasizing both its immensity and mystery. Painted with rich, earthy tones and broad, confident strokes, the work conveys a sense of awe at nature’s scale and timeless power.

Borg’s painting style blended academic training with plein air spontaneity, marked by bold, structured brushstrokes and a strong sense of design. He favored earthy palettes and dramatic contrasts of light and shadow, giving his landscapes both monumentality and an atmospheric presence.
